Common Mistakes That Fool Even the Smartest Minds

Let’s be honest—most people don’t get it on their first try. And that’s completely okay! In fact, that’s the whole point of a brain teaser like this. Here are a few reasons why so many miss the hidden dog:

  • Overlooking subtle patterns: Our brains are wired to look for defined shapes and strong contrasts. In this image, the dog blends perfectly with the rock formations, making it hard to distinguish at a glance.
  • Focusing on the wrong area: Many people tend to search the center of an image, assuming the answer lies there. But sometimes, the trick is hidden in plain sight—just not where you expect it.
  • Assuming the dog will be standing or full-bodied: Most of us picture a full dog when asked to find one. But what if it’s just the head, and it’s sideways?

Small assumptions can derail your search. That’s the beauty (and frustration!) of optical illusions—they trick your mind into looking the wrong way.
